Output 31863d9da0103fc1b5c77257742e0af45df52156c5bf82554b888637e8983713:0

value
307504125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e8059d3ae4b1569116dea63ec62497b330e086 OP_EQUAL
address
3MC3oa1fYUGS943TgjQs8uw51QiQi4qdbv
transaction
31863d9da0103fc1b5c77257742e0af45df52156c5bf82554b888637e8983713
spent
true